mean of 5 with 7 integers can have total of 35.  But, a unique mode of 1 means at least 2 of those integers have to be 1.  The median of 6 means that 6 is the fourth from the bottom, and there are 3 integers higher than that.

The bottom 3 integers are 1,1, and one other.For the largest possible value of any integer, the third integer below the median has to be smaller or 1.

That makes 3 integers of 1 each, and 1 of 6.  The total is 35, so two of the remaining three are 7 and 8,  because there is a unique mode of 1.  That makes the total 24 (7,8,6,1,1,1).  The largest possible value is 11.
